Sunday serves up a trio of Gameweek encounters, with Thursday’s Europa League ties pushing Hull and Tottenham’s home fixtures alongside Man United’s trip to the Stadium of Light.

Events begin at the KC Stadium and White Hart Lane, with Steve Bruce’s Hull hosting Stoke and Mauricio Pochettino’s Spurs facing a London derby clash with QPR. Fantasy managers will be focused mainly on the latter, with Christian Eriksen the top owned asset on show from the early kick-offs.

Attention then turns to the North East, with Louis van Gaal’s United outfit taking on Sunderland in a bid to get their season underway following the opening day defeat to Swansea. With a staggering 48% ownership, Wayne Rooney remains the headline act, while Juan Mata’s 19% ownership will be holding out for returns in order to stem a tide of sales that have already seen the Spanish playmaker drop in price.
